WebBest of all, dbms_metadata is easy to use. You simply execute dbms_metadata.get_ddl, specify the object names, and Oracle will extract ready-to-use DDL. To punch off all table and indexes for the EMP table, execute dbms_metadata. get_ddl, select from DUAL, and provide all required parameters as shown in Listing A: http://www.dba-oracle.com/oracle_tips_dbms_metadata.htm

WebTo solve these issues Oracle 9i has introduced the DBMS_METADATA package, which can be used to retrieve object definitions as DDL or XML. There are a number of ways to use the API, but I suspect the majority of people will only ever use the following functions. WebTo find out which database objects depend on your original (textual) data, you can query the relevant static dictionary views, for example: USER_INDEXES, USER_TRIGGERS, and USER_VIEWS. You can then use PL/SQL function DBMS_METADATA.get_ddl to obtain the DDL code that was used to re-create such objects. Example D-5 shows how to do …
